Andrea Marasovic

Andrea Marasovic

$25/hr
Software Engineer
Reply rate:
-
Availability:
Full-time (40 hrs/wk)
Location:
Zagreb, Croatia, Croatia
Experience:
4 years
Aleja pomoraca 17, Zagreb, Croatia ANDREA MARASOVIĆ (-- Software Engineer NetRefer March 2019 - Present ● Working as a Software Engineer on an automated marketing solution delivering a complete unified view on the performance marketing ecosystem. ● Mainly focused on frontend in an agile environment: delivering feature-rich, mobile-first GUI using Angular 8, Angular Material, RxJs and other related technologies and implementation of ‘Backend-For-Frontend’ using .NET Core, MongoDB and Azure. ● Extended the microservices approach to frontend by adopting Micro Frontend architecture. ● Using Lazy loading optimization technique to build better-performing application. ● Working closely with Product Owners, advising on best design practices and helping to build well designed, responsive features and complex workflows. ● Delivered core features: translations/localization editor/manager using ngx-translate library, dynamic master menu and asset manager. Senior Software Analyst KPMG Crimsonwing October 2018 - Present Programmer ● Worked as a Software Engineer with Intelligent Automation team on development of Automated OCR software. ● Developed and maintained enterprise business solutions using mostly Microsoft technology stack and React on frontend. Software Engineer HR Cloud / HR Prodigy May 2017 - October 2018 ● Worked on HR management software for government and public sector that automates the entire hiring, onboarding, and performance evaluation process. ● Performed database programming, design, analysis and optimization (SQL Server, T-SQL). ● Implemented a web application from scratch into a fully functional job postings management system developed several key services like product subscriptions, super admin authentication/authorization, super admin dashboard (including drag-and-drop widgets) and invoice payments. ● Developed and maintained applicant tracking system that automates the entire hiring and selection process utilizing full .NET stack and technologies/frameworks (ASP.NET MVC/Web API, Identity, EF, AngularJs,...). ● Worked on accessibility and usability refactoring - improved accessibility and usability of existing web interface and increased compliance with WCAG 2.0, ATAG 2.0, ADA and Section 508 requirements. Assumed role of developer team lead midway through development, guiding project to a successful, on time deployment. ● Developed and maintained effective automated unit test coverage of new and existing code. ● Wrote quality, testable, maintainable, and well-documented code. ● Performed daily code reviews, mentoring and “knowledge sharing” within team. ● Worked directly with product management and customer success in agile environment and helped determine and solve the customer needs for our products. Software Engineer, Intern HR Cloud March 2016 - May 2017 ● Worked on a HR web application for managing entire employee stack including records, time-off and payroll tools. ● Developed new features and maintained existing ones using .NET development tools and AngularJS, HTML/5 and CSS/LESS on client side. ● Participated in code reviews, planning and scoping of projects and helped define software architecture. ● Worked directly with product management and QA team. ● ● Participated in development of product through the software lifecycle, from requirements definition through successful deployment. Acquired knowledge of enterprise systems, Agile software development, E-recruiting, Performance evaluations, On-boarding and ERP. Backend Software Engineer ● ● UNDP (The United Nations Development Nov 2015 - Jan 2016 Programme) Backend implementation for the IoT project “Iot system for remote control of solar panels” using PHP and database design and implementation using PostgreSQL. Implemented web application for solar energy monitoring. Software Engineer, Intern Ericsson Nikola Tesla Jul 2015 - Sep 2015 ● Worked on Integration of stationary and mobile M2M sensors with Command & Control platform project. ● Participated in implementation of a plugin for Ericsson's GIS system-ResQMap and C&C platform-CoordCom using C# programming language and Carmenta API. ● Implemented proof of concept application for existing C&C platform for traffic management using DATEX II schema files and WSD for traffic data exchange. EDUCATION Zagreb, Croatia College for Information Technologies ● Master of Engineering in IT Technologies, Oct 2015 - Jul 2018 (expected). ● Bachelor of Engineering in IT Technologies, Oct 2012 - Jul 2015. Oct 2012 – Present TECHNICAL EXPERIENCE Projects ● Graphical Disk Usage Analyzer Tool ​(2014). Simple MFC-based application written in C/C++. Achieved practical knowledge of the way of working and the communication of applications under Windows OS and principles of event driven programming. ● Roommate Project ​(2015). Web application built for people looking for (compatible) roommate(s). Achieved practical knowledge of developing dynamic, data-driven web-applications with server side scripting using PHP+MySQL and front-end coding using HTML, CSS, JavaScript and AJAX. ● Employee Attendance Tracker ​(2016.). Web application written in Python using Django framework for managing HR processes (including employee attendance tracking, timesheet entries, pay period reports (statistics and reporting), employee time-off (vacation and sick leave, etc.) and business trips. ● Online food ordering system ​(2017.). Web based food delivery solution with features such as delivery tracking, reporting, calorie counter etc. Achieved practical knowledge of developing dynamic, data-driven web applications. Technologies and frameworks used: C# programming language, ASP.NET MVC 5, Entity Framework 6, etc. Also on front-end HTML5, CSS, JavaScript and AngularJS, SQL Server etc. Languages and Technologies ● Programming languages and frameworks - C#; ASP.NET MVC/Web API, .NET Core; SQL; T-SQL; HTML; CSS; JavaScript; Angular; React; jQuery; Typescript; Python; PHP; C++; C; ColdFusion ● Other technologies - Azure; Visual Studio/Code; Microsoft SQL Server; Git; Agile software development; Design patterns; Unit Testing; 508 Compliance; Accessibility; Domain Driven Design, Microservices, Micro frontends; RxJs; Angular Material; MySQL; Eclipse; ● Languages - English, German, Italian
Get your freelancer profile up and running. View the step by step guide to set up a freelancer profile so you can land your dream job.